Abstract
An imaging sensor for scanning a thermal image is disclosed. The imaging sensor comprises a first set of elemental detectors operable to receive a thermal image during a first portion of the calibration cycle. A second set of elemental detector is provided which are operable to receive the image during a second portion of the calibration cycle. Means are provided for calibrating the first and second sets of elemental detectors by comparing the output of the first set of elemental detectors during the first portion of the calibration cycle with the outputs of the second set of elemental detectors during the second portion of the calibration cycle.

9. A method for calibrating a device for detecting a thermal image, said device comprising first and second sets of elemental detectors, said method comprising the steps of:
-
focusing a predetermined portion of said thermal image on a first elemental detector in said first set of elemental detectors, the thermal radiation distribution of said predetermined portion of said thermal image being nonuniform; measuring the outputs of said first set of elemental detectors; focusing said predetermined portion of said thermal image on a second elemental detector in said second set of elemental detectors; measuring the outputs of said second set of elemental detectors; and compensating for variations in the electrical characteristics between said first and second sets of elemental detectors by comparing the outputs of said first and second sets of elemental detectors. - View Dependent Claims (10, 11, 12, 13, 14, 15, 16)

17. A method of calibrating a staring detector array during a calibration cycle without using a thermal reference source, said staring detector array having first and second sets of elemental detectors, said method comprising the steps of:
-
receiving a thermal image during said calibration cycle, said thermal image having a substantially constant distribution of infrared radiation during said calibration cycle; sequentially displacing said thermal image on said staring detector array according to a predetermined pattern during said calibration cycle; and calibrating said elemental detectors by comparing the outputs of a first set of elemental detectors during a first portion of said calibration cycle with the outputs of a second set of elemental detectors during a second portion of said calibration cycle. - View Dependent Claims (18, 19, 20, 21, 22, 23, 24)
